Centrifugal fan relys on the input of mechanical energy, mechanical energy is converted to a gas pressure, and a mechanical gas outward transport, it is a fluid driven by external energy class machinery.
Centrifugal fan apply for factories, warehouses, mines, tunnels, vehicles, ships, cooling towers, buildings and many other occasions; in addition, it is also used for boilers, blast furnaces, industrial furnace ventilation and the wind; Moreover, centrifugal fan also apply in air conditioning equipment, household appliances, cooling and ventilation; hotels, canteens and scattered taste of ventilation; grain drying and should select; common style hole experimental inflatable air source, hovercraft and propulsion.
For fan manufacturers at home and abroad, the production of the main types of centrifugal fan with large industrial blowers, exhaust fan, gas blowers, industrial furnace blowers, single-stage high-pressure centrifugal blowers, multistage centrifugal blowers and other high speed up to 50 species, and there are four hundreds of kinds of fan types, in steel smelting, accommodation, catering, power generation, petrochemicals, sewage treatment, gas recovery and nuclear power, and other fields and industries have applied.

The aim to adjust the fan is to allow air pressure or air volume fan reaches a standard, the fan artificially controlled. Through effective regulation, allowing high pressure air blower in ensuring the stable operation conditions, it is necessary to meet the production requirements for flow or pressure but also to maximize energy savings. Although users use a different adjustment method, the goal is the same, however the effect is different.
Selecting the adjustment method not only related to the effect of the fan, but t it will have a huge impact on the fan energy savings , so choose an appropriate way to keep fans adjust to achieve energy efficiency in the context of the same effects as.
